Wither
Lauren DeStefano
Top 10 Best Quotes
“Fall has always been my favorite season. The time when everything bursts with its last beauty, as if nature had been saving up all year for the grand finale.”
“Fate, I think, is a thief.”
“I always knew I was an excellent liar; I just didn't know that I had it in me to fool myself.”
“Eventually I realize that I am holding on to him just as tightly as he holds on to me. And here we are: two small dying things, as the world ends around us like falling autumn leaves.”
“I'll tell you something about true love. There's no science to it. It's as natural as the sky.”
“I have always been fascinated by the ocean, to dip a limb beneath its surface and know that I'm touching eternity, that it goes on forever until it begins here again.”
“You've been captive for so long that you don't even realize you want freedom anymore.”
“Love is not enough to keep any of us alive.”
“Did you tell freedom hello for me?”
“who once had dreams of saving the world, now laughs at anyone who tries.”
